Subject: Handover — catalog cache invalidation

Hi Priya,

Quiet shift overall. The Maplewharf product catalog had two stale-price reports; both traced to the invalidation worker lagging after the 14:00 import. I flushed the affected keys manually and the backlog cleared. Watch the invalidation queue depth after tonight's import. If it spikes again, loop in the catalog platform team directly.

alerts address for tahaf-hawep: frawyn@tolvaqlabs.corp

# Baseline file for the Lintgrove static-analysis pass.
# Regenerated after the Q3 rule bump; ~40 legacy findings suppressed.
# Do NOT hand-edit baseline.yaml — run `lintgrove baseline --refresh` instead.
# Topic for weekly eng sync: decide whether to burn down the
# suppressed findings in the Orchard module or extend the baseline.
# Client below talks to the Lintgrove aggregation service.
# It authenticates with the key on the next line:

API key for hahog-kajef: vxb15-Orrbjm9glxbWQLX

- [ ] FanoutGuard backpressure verification: before marking the Pigeonpost release complete, confirm the notification fan-out service sheds load gracefully under the staged 10x burst test. Watch for queue-depth alarms and verify that deferred messages replay within the five-minute SLA. Support should note any customer-visible delays in the tracker, as these surface as duplicate-push complaints. Attach the staging results to the release ticket, referencing the token below.

pipeline stamp: htk21_cc68b8e00e3cb5ca75ae8

**Welcome to LiftWarden Support**

LiftWarden is our elevator-dispatch simulator used by building operators to test scheduling algorithms before deployment. Most support tickets involve stuck simulation runs or mismatched floor configurations. Always reproduce the issue in a sandbox scenario before suggesting changes to a customer's model. Step-by-step reproduction instructions and common error codes are kept on the internal page below.

dashboard of yahaf-kawep = https://grafana.nelvrocorp.internal/spaces/projects/spaces/364313bfe15e